Chapter 5: Integumentary System

which is the most logical reason for an elderly person's higher potential to be prone to skin infections, compared to a younger person?

stem cell activity in the epidermis declines in the elderly

a small amount of ultraviolet radiation is beneficial because it _____.

stimulates vitamin D3 synthesis in the epidermis

the deepest layer of cells in the epidermis is the cells of the

stratum basale

the layer of the epidermis at the exposed surfaces is the

stratum corneum

the epidermal layer whose cells have stopped dividing and started to produce large amounts of keratin is the

stratum granulosum

when a person becomes "pale," what is the physiologic basis?

the blood supply to the skin decreases

the type of burn that injures the hypodermis, deeper tissues, and organs is a(n)

third-degree burn

melanin serves to protect cells in the deeper layers of the epidermis from _______.

ultraviolet radiation

What happens when the arrector pili muscles contact?

"goose bumps" are formed

when the body is overheated, the skin responds by

dilating blood vessels

a "rug burn," which scrapes the skin, is an example of a(n)

abrasion

the condition that results from clogged sebaceous glands is

acne

the glands that begin discharging a sticky, cloudy, and potentially odorous secretion at puberty are called _____ glands.

apocrine

what is the composition of the papillary layer of the dermis?

areolar connective tissue

which of the following conditions is the most common form of skin cancer?

basal cell carcinoma

the correct order of the cell layers or stata in a section of think skin from the basement membrane toward the free surface

basale, spinosum, granulosum, lucidum, and corneum

exposure of the skin to ultraviolet light

can slowly increase melanocyte activity

________ is a pigment found in vegetables that can make skin appear orange or yellow:

carotene

glands that are located in the passageway of the external ear are called ______ glands.

ceruminous

nerve fibers in the dermis most likely function in

controlling blood flow to the dermis and epidermis

the skin is also called the ______

cutaneous membrane

the blood supply to the skin arises from a network of blood vessels called the _____ in the hypodermis, at its border with reticular layer of the dermis

cutaneous plexus

shafts of hair are comprised of

dead, keratinized epidermal cells

the dermis is composed largely of

dense irregular connective

epidermal cells are supplied with nutrients from blood vessels in the

dermis

the highly vascular layer of the skin, which provides thermoregulation via changing blood flow, is the

dermis

as cells are pushed from the deeper portion of the epidermis toward the surface they

die and keratinize

what is the correct order of the layers of the cutaneous membrane

epidermis dermis hypodermis

through which mechanism does perspiration function in cooling the body?

evaporation

during skin repair, most of the scab consists of an insoluble network of _______, a protein that forms from blood proteins during the clotting response.

fibrin

which type of burn appears inflamed and feels tender but has no blisters?

first-degree

during the regeneration process of the skin after an injury, what is the combination of blood clot, fibroblasts, and an extensive capillary network called?

granulation tissue

Hair is formed by the repeated divisions of epithelial stem cells in which structure?

hair matrix

the loose connective tissue that separates the integument from deeper tissues and organs is called the

hypodermis or subcutaneous layer

which of the following is the function of the combination of epidermal ridges and dermal papillae

increase surface area for diffusion between the dermis and epidermis

what is the function of melanin?

it protects DNA from the damaging effects of UV radiation

the protein that contributes to many of skin's protective qualities is called

keratin

the pale crescent area of the nail is called the

lunula

modified and specialized sweat glands that produce milk are called _____ glands.

mammary

in albinism, _____ is lacking

melanin

the most severe type of skin cancer is most likely to develop from

melanocytes

the nail ______ covers the nail bed.

nail plate

drugs suspended in ____ or_____ can be carried across the plasma membranes of the epidermal cells

oils; lipid-soluble solvents

thick skin can be found on the

palma and planta

which of he following is the function of hair associated with a nerve fiber?

provides an early-warning system that may help prevent injury

functions of the skin include

regulating body temp, protection, synthesis and storage, sensory reception, excretion and secretion

merocrine sweat glands

respond primarily to elevated body temperature

the _____ layer of the skin contains bundles of collagen fibers and elastin, and is responsible for the mechanical strength and flexibility of the skin

reticular

the fold of stratum corneum over the base of a nail is called the

Eponychium (cuticle)
